Atlantic menhaden is an ecologically and economically important species along the U.S. east coast. As a filter-feeder and key prey fish, it provides a critical link between primary production, phytoplankton, and larger piscivorous predators, such as striped bass, bluefish, and weakfish. The species is also the target of one of the largest commercial fisheries in the country. Menhaden are assessed as a single, coastwide stock, and recent assessments indicate that it is not overfished. Teleost immunoglobulin M (IgM), an 800 kDa tetramer, possesses considerable structural diversity due to the non-uniform disulfide polymerization of its halfmeric or monomeric subunits. However, to date, no plausible functional role for this diversity has been demonstrated or proposed. This research was, therefore, designed to investigate the possible functional role(s) for this diversity using the trout model. The possible relationship between this structural diversity and affinity was specifically addressed. The relationship between high levels of disulfide polymerization and high affinity was demonstrated by selective immunoadsorption and analysis of antibodies isolated during the process of affinity maturation.
